diff options
| author | Dan Carpenter <dan.carpenter@oracle.com> | 2021-10-04 16:45:30 +0300 | 
|---|---|---|
| committer | Rob Clark <robdclark@chromium.org> | 2021-10-15 13:26:34 -0700 | 
| commit | 3d91e50ff58364f6572ad268b508175d27800e51 (patch) | |
| tree | 3a1f93dc5f2962cc4974b4afa7bf71cb734885fe /tools/perf/scripts/python/Perf-Trace-Util/lib | |
| parent | bf94ec093d05e3ed3142d9291b876eeb9997ba5c (diff) | |
drm/msm: Fix potential Oops in a6xx_gmu_rpmh_init()
There are two problems here:
1) The "seqptr" is used uninitalized when we free it at the end.
2) The a6xx_gmu_get_mmio() function returns error pointers.  It never
   returns true.
Fixes: 64245fc55172 ("drm/msm/a6xx: use AOP-initialized PDC for a650")
Fixes: f8fc924e088e ("drm/msm/a6xx: Fix PDC register overlap")
Signed-off-by: Dan Carpenter <dan.carpenter@oracle.com>
Reviewed-by: Dmitry Baryshkov <dmitry.baryshkov@linaro.org>
Link: https://lore.kernel.org/r/20211004134530.GB11689@kili
Signed-off-by: Dmitry Baryshkov <dmitry.baryshkov@linaro.org>
Signed-off-by: Rob Clark <robdclark@chromium.org>
Diffstat (limited to 'tools/perf/scripts/python/Perf-Trace-Util/lib')
0 files changed, 0 insertions, 0 deletions
